FTSE 100 Climbs as GSK Announces CEO Transition and Mining Stocks Rally

The FTSE 100 index has made notable gains today, up 29 points to reach 9,314 as the UK stock market reacts to a variety of economic stimuli, including a significant leadership change at GSK and favorable conditions for gold miners.

A Promising Day for the FTSE 100

The FTSE 100 has flirted with its all-time highs throughout the trading day, driven primarily by a rebound in metal prices, especially copper. Antofagasta has surged 5.6%, leading the pack, while other major miners such as Anglo American, Glencore, and Rio Tinto have seen their shares climb between 1.8% and 2.5%.

However, the index faced pressure as a decline in oil prices weighed down giants like Shell and BP. Banks and defensive stocks also struggled, but mining gains were enough to keep the FTSE in positive territory, indicating overall market resilience.

GSK’s Strategic Shift with New CEO Announcement

GSK (GlaxoSmithKline) shares are on the rise following the announcement that CEO Emma Walmsley will step down after nearly nine years in the role. During her tenure, GSK has seen considerable transformations, such as the demerger of Haleon, which allowed the company to sharpen its focus on specialty medicines and vaccines. Following her departure, Luke Miels, currently GSK’s chief commercial officer, has been designated as the new CEO. Industry analysts are optimistic about GSK’s direction under Miels, who brings extensive experience from AstraZeneca and Roche.

Oil Price Decline Impacts Market Sentiment

In contrast, oil prices have dipped sharply today, a move that has impacted the FTSE 100 negatively. Brent crude is down by 2.7%, trading at $68.23, while WTI futures have fallen by 2.9%, now at $63.79. The drop follows a rally from the previous week prompted by geopolitical tensions affecting oil supplies, particularly from Russia. Analysts suggest that although there may be concerns about supply interruptions, a potential reopening of the Iraq-Kurdistan pipeline could offset those challenges.

US Market Open: Mixed Signals

As the US stock market opened, reactions were mixed. The Dow Jones slid 0.1%, while the S&P 500 and Nasdaq experienced gains of 0.4% and 0.8%, respectively. A standout performer included Nvidia, whose share price climbed 3%, providing a much-needed boost to the tech-heavy Nasdaq. Conversely, large stocks like Chevron and Boeing weighed down the Dow.

Behind the Politics: Chancellor Rachel Reeves’ Address

In a bid to stabilize the financial markets, Chancellor Rachel Reeves addressed the Labour conference today, advocating for strategic growth through investment while highlighting the importance of maintaining fiscal responsibility. Her remarks come in the wake of rising bond yields and speculation within her party regarding potential tax increases. Despite this, analysts suggest that her speech struck a balance, aiming to reassure markets while addressing internal party dynamics.

Reeves mentioned that she is aware of the looming ‘black hole’ in the budget, estimated between £20-30 billion, and emphasized the need for disciplined financial strategies to maintain investor confidence.

Support for the Dollar and Further Market Developments

Meanwhile, the British pound has gained ground, climbing 0.3% against the US dollar, reflecting a slight rebound following last week’s decline. Investors remain attentive to upcoming economic events, with a focus on the US non-farm payrolls report where potential repercussions from a looming government shutdown could significantly affect markets.

Gold Prices Reach New Heights

In commodity news, gold prices have soared to record levels, hitting $3,818 per ounce, representing a remarkable increase of 1.3% today alone. This surge is attributed to ongoing geopolitical tensions and economic uncertainties, further incentivizing investment in precious metals as a safe haven.
